You have a set bandwidth for you photobucket account. Lets say its 5gig.
Just say you have an image that is 1meg in size and you post it here. Everytime someone views the image that 1meg is added to the bandwidth limit. So therefore 10 views is 10meg of your bandwidth limit. Since there is 1000meg in 1gig, your image would have to have been viewed 5000 times and then you have used all your bandwidth for that month with Photobucket. And your bandwith limit gets reset every month so yeah.
Its hard to explain.
But solutions?
Go and find a differant picture hosting site that photobukcet and use it in the mean time till your photobucket bandwidth gets reset. There are literally thousnads of other picture hosting sites out there.
Im tired so i probably didnt explain it properly. Here's a quote from wikipedia.
Quote:
Bandwidth in web hosting
In website hosting, the term "bandwidth" is often used metaphorically, to describe the amount of data that can be transferred to or from the website or server, measured in bytes transferred over a prescribed period of time. This can be more accurately described as "Monthly Data Transfer."
Web hosting companies often quote a monthly bandwidth limit for a website, for example 500 gigabytes per month. If visitors to the website download a total greater than 500 gigabytes in one month, the bandwidth limit will have been exceeded.
When a website grows in popularity or exceeds its bandwidth limits, webmasters may reduce bandwidth usage by employing bandwidth optimization techniques.

yup
this is what photobucket says
Quote:
Bandwidth is used when digital content is viewed from a link you have posted on another website or in an email (e.g. MySpace, eBay, message boards, etc.). Bandwidth is a measure of the number of bytes passed over time via direct linking. It is calculated by adding up the size of each of your images or videos as they are sent from Photobucket. The 'Monthly Bandwidth' number is the amount of bandwidth you have used within the last month. The month is determined by the day of the month you registered your account.
Bandwidth usage is unmetered for Pro accounts, however Photobucket reserves the right to disable direct linking on accounts that are using excessive bandwidth or otherwise abusing the system. The current usage number for Pro accounts is displayed in your Account Options just to give an idea of your current usage level. Free accounts are allowed 25 GB of bandwidth per month. This is hundreds of thousands of images viewed via direct links and resets each month on the day you registered.
